Hello Andy,

I had a bunch of beverages and would often use the NE Bev and the East 
Bev for diversity reception using an NCC-1  and the K3 with its 2nd 
receiver in diversity mode. It was fantastic so my plan was to work 
towards total diversity reception by adding an 8 circle array for one 
channel and all of my beverages in various directions on channel #2.

In listening to diversity reception I was very interested to note that 
the signal would bounce between my ears as signal paths peaked and 
waned. I made a good recording of FT5ZM DXpedition using diversity and 
it was fantastic. FT5ZM was almost on the opposite side of the world 
from me, but the recordings validated the diversity plan 100%. It was so 
much better that I decided to make a new RX system on 1.8 MHz  to use 
diversity all of the time.  I hope to be back on 160 in the future.
